On this page I read:

Using --disable-wrapper-rpath will disable both “runpath” and “rpath” behavior 
in the wrapper compilers.

I would phrase it:

Using --disable-wrapper-rpath in addition will disable both “runpath” and 
“rpath” behavior in the wrapper compilers.

(otherwise I get a "configure: error: --enable-wrapper-runpath cannot be 
selected with --disable-wrapper-rpath")


>       • and here: 
> https://docs.open-mpi.org/en/main/installing-open-mpi/configure-cli-options/rpath-and-runpath.html

The last command reads `shell$ ./configure LDFLAGS=--enable-new-dtags ...`. But 
the LDFLAGS will be given to the compiler wrapper, hence it seems to need 
-Wl,--enable-new-dtags what I used initially to avoid:

configure:6591: checking whether the C compiler works
configure:6613: gcc   --enable-new-dtags conftest.c  >&5
cc1: error: unknown pass new-dtags specified in -fenable

> The short version is that what you did appears to be correct:
> 
> ./configure LDFLAGS=-Wl,--enable-new-dtags ...
> 
> The longer answer is that whenever you think you understand the shared 
> library and run-time linkers, you inevitably find out that you don't.  The 
> complicated cases come from the fact that the handling of rpath and runpath 
> can be different on different platforms, and there are subtle differences in 
> their behavior (beyond the initial "search before or after LD_LIBRARY_PATH, 
> such as the handling of primary and secondary/transitive dependencies).

> using Open MPI 4.1.4
> 
> $ mpicc --show …
> 
> tells me, that the command line contains "… -Wl,--enable-new-dtags …" so that 
> even older linkers will include RUNPATH instead of RPATH in the created 
> dynamic binary. On the other hand, Open MPI itself doesn't use this option 
> for its own libraries:
> 
> ./liboshmem.so.40.30.2
> ./libmpi_mpifh.so.40.30.0
> ./libmpi.so.40.30.4
> ./libmpi_usempi_ignore_tkr.so.40.30.0
> ./libopen-rte.so.40.30.2
> 
> Is this intended?
> 
> Setting LD_LIBRARY_PATH will instruct the created binary to look for 
> libraries first in that location and resolve it, but the loaded library in 
> turn will then use RPATH inside itself first to load additional libraries.
> 
> (I compile Open MPI in my home directory and move it then to the final 
> destination for the group; setting OPAL_PREFIX of course. I see a mix of 
> library locations when I run the created binary on my own with `ldd`.)
> 
> Looks like I can get the intended behavior while configuring Open MPI on this 
> (older) system:
> 
> $ ./configure …  LDFLAGS=-Wl,--enable-new-dtags
